Voice of the Racers Neal Bradley talks Racer Football and Basketball with Tracy Ross on Sounds Good. They discuss some of the recent games played by the Football team, namely the stunning homecoming win against Southeast Missouri and predictions against Austin Peay. Bradley also takes a look at the Basketball schedule.
The Saturday, October 4th game against Tennessee Tech looked good for the Racers if you were to cover the score, Neal Bradley says, they played well and lost in overtime 30-27. This will hurt them at the end of the season if they find themselves one win away. The Racers got some redemption last Saturday against Southeast Missouri, in a stunning double overtime win 44-41. A thrilling game, Bradley says, the Racer offense did well the entire game.

Currently at the midpoint in the season, Racers are sitting 2-4. They are in a good position to win the Austin Peay game this Saturday. Austin Peay has young players and struggles offensively, but Bradley says when it comes to Austin Peay, you never know what could happen.
Bradley also previews the Racers Basketball schedule, naming some highlights, particularly the November 14 game against Houston the November 24 game against Xavier.
